diff --git a/kmod-kvdo.spec b/kmod-kvdo.spec index 5b5540a..e0889a7 100644 --- a/kmod-kvdo.spec +++ b/kmod-kvdo.spec @@ -1,12 +1,12 @@ %global commit f9d6d185c211659b656b0b81fed875d4e86ffd41 %global gittag 8.1.1.287 %global shortcommit %(c=%{commit}; echo ${c:0:7}) -%define spec_release 11 +%define spec_release 12 %define kmod_name kvdo %define kmod_driver_version %{gittag} %define kmod_rpm_release %{spec_release} -%define kmod_kernel_version 5.14.0-50.el9 +%define kmod_kernel_version 5.14.0-52.el9 %define kmod_headers_version %(rpm -qa kernel-devel | sed 's/^kernel-devel-//') %define kmod_kbuild_dir . %define kmod_devel_package 0 @@ -38,12 +38,11 @@ ExcludeArch: s390 %global kernel_source() /usr/src/kernels/%{kmod_headers_version} %global _use_internal_dependency_generator 0 -Provides: kernel-modules = %{kmod_kernel_version}.%{_target_cpu} Provides: kmod-%{kmod_name} = %{?epoch:%{epoch}:}%{version}-%{release} Requires(post): %{_sbindir}/weak-modules Requires(postun): %{_sbindir}/weak-modules -Requires: kernel >= %{kmod_kernel_version} -Requires: kernel-core-uname-r >= %{kmod_kernel_version} +Requires: kernel-core-uname-r >= %{kmod_kernel_version} +Requires: kernel-modules-uname-r >= %{kmod_kernel_version} %description Virtual Data Optimizer (VDO) is a device mapper target that delivers @@ -152,6 +151,12 @@ install -m 644 -D source/greylist.txt $RPM_BUILD_ROOT/usr/share/doc/kmod-%{kmod_ rm -rf $RPM_BUILD_ROOT %changelog +* Thu Feb 03 2022 - Andy Walsh - 8.1.1.287-12 +- Adjusted kernel dependencies to grab the right packages. +- Resolves: rhbz#2022464 +- Rebuilt for latest kernel. +- Related: rhbz#2000926 + * Mon Jan 31 2022 - Andy Walsh - 8.1.1.287-11 - Rebuilt for latest kernel. - Related: rhbz#2000926